Data Anomaly Correction

Data

Within the context of c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ives, data represents the raw material underpinning all analytical processes; it encompasses market prices, order book information, transaction histories, and derived metrics. The integrity of this data is paramount, as flawed inputs invariably lead to inaccurate models and suboptimal trading decisions. Sophisticated anomaly detection techniques are therefore essential for maintaining the reliability of datasets used for risk management, pricing, and strategy development. Data quality directly impacts the validity of any subsequent analysis or algorithmic execution.
